together.Opportunity OverviewRhythm is seeking a talented partner
to join our team as HR Business Partner, coach and change agent for
our global functions. We are in an exciting phase of growth as we
become a fully integrated global commercial biopharmaceutical
company. Joining a Boston-based HR team and reporting into the
Chief HR Officer, you will need to be both strategic and very
hands-on as the HR lead for several functions. You will be a
trusted partner to members of the executive and senior management
team and work closely with the commercial HRBPs supporting the
North American and International regions.Responsibilities and
Duties
- Provides strategic HR leadership and expert guidance to
Regulatory, Clinical, Medical, Research and G&A functions for
all people processes, delivering HR programs and services to
achieve key business objectives.
- You will seek to understand their business goals, provide
advice, counsel and support leaders in ensuring people strategies
align with and deliver on goals.
- You help identify, prioritize, and build organizational
capabilities, guiding on workforce planning, including
identification of skill gaps, resources and organizational design
to maximize support of business objectives.
- You will coach senior leaders on HR matters including
development, engagement, and talent performance areas which could
create a competitive advantage for the business.
- You will work closely with managers and employees at all levels
to address employee relations, behavior and performance issues. In
doing so and through specific initiatives, you will help managers
optimize their leadership and coaching capabilities.
- You will implement talent solutions to enhance and grow the
business, including, but not limited to organizational design and
development, management and talent development, and employee
engagement initiatives, ensuring effective and efficient delivery
of HR services and functions while balancing local needs with
global parity.
- You will contribute to the ongoing development of Rhythm's
collaborative, integrative and patient centric organizational
culture.
- You will act as a change agent to the business through process
design and approaches that support transformation.
- As a member of the HR team, you will support a variety of HR
and business-related issues, both strategic and operational as per
need and build strong partnerships with specialist functions of
Talent Acquisition, Total Rewards and Employee Experience and
Commercial HRBPs.Qualifications and Skills
